Health Tip: Exercise During Pregnancy
A list of typical benefits

(HealthDay News) -- Being pregnant shouldn't give you an excuse to give up on your exercise regimen.

The Nemours Foundation says your doctor should approve any exercise routine while you're pregnant. The foundation says staying fit offers these potential benefits:

  • Possible relief from common pregnancy symptoms, such as back pain and constipation.
  • Improved sleep.
  • Improved physical appearance.
  • Helps prepare the body for labor and delivery.
  • Helps restore your pre-pregnancy shape and weight a little sooner.
  • Improved mood and self-esteem.
